badges.getUserBadgeCategory
Этот метод доступен для вызова только приложениям из белого списка. Если вам необходим доступ к этому методу, обратитесь с заявкой на получение доступа в службу поддержки по адресу api-support@ok.ru
Получение категории бейджей из каталога бейджей в ОК
Название | Обязательный | Тип | Описание |
---|---|---|---|
category | Да | | id категории |
fields | Да | | Список полей бейджа, которые необходимо вернуть в ответе |
anchor | Нет | | Маркер постраничного вывода результатов |
direction | Нет | | Направление постраничного вывода результатов |
count | Нет | | Количество бейджей в ответе |
Авторизация
Сессия обязательнаНеобходимые права
- VALUABLE_ACCESS
Тип
{ "category": { "anchor": "String", "badges": [ { "active_till": "Date", "available_till": "Date", "background_img_link": "String", "button_action_link": "String", "button_action_title": "String", "category_id": "Integer", "currency": "String", "description": "String", "id": "Integer", "img_url": "String", "in_catalog": "Boolean", "is_active": "Boolean", "life_time": "Long", "link": "String", "mood_only": "Boolean", "price": "String", "ref": "String", "title": "String", "type": "String", "user_text": "String" } ], "has_more": "boolean", "id": "int", "title": "String", "total_count": "int", "type": "String" }, "success": "boolean" }
Параметры приложения
Данные о сессии пользователя
|
Метод
Список параметров
Используем для подписи secret_key = session_secret_key
Используем для подписи secret_key = application_secret_key
Используем для подписи secret_key = MD5(access_token + application_secret_key)
secret_key =
Сортируем и склеиваем параметры запроса и secret_key
Рассчитываем MD5 от полученной строки и получаем параметр sig